Magpul Ships Modified Coyote Brown Across Full AR Furniture Line
Magpul Industries released Modified Coyote Brown across its complete AR-15 platform lineup. The new shade hits CTR stocks, MOE grips, SVG slings, Index Stop components, and GEN M3 PMAGs. This expands carrier options beyond standard black and Magpul's established Flat Dark Earth finish.
Modified Coyote Brown sits between traditional coyote tan and modern dark earth tones. The finish works on rifles built for duty, hunting, or range work. Shooters running suppressed builds or low-light carbines gain a mid-tone option that doesn't broadcast position like lighter finishes.

Background
Magpul built its reputation on modular AR components. The MOE grip became industry standard for ergonomics. The CTR stock offers shooters adjustable length of pull without proprietary tools. GEN M3 PMAGs deliver reliable feeding across thousands of rifles. Index Stop add-ons prevent magazine disorientation during reload drills.
SVG slings—single-point designs—allow carriers to shoulder rifles quickly or transition to secondary weapons. Magpul's version accepts standard MOLLE attachment hardware.
Color options evolved as shooters demanded more choices. Black dominated for decades. Magpul introduced Flat Dark Earth years ago, capturing demand from shooters rejecting black-rifle monotony. Modified Coyote Brown fills a gap. Shooters want intermediate tones that perform in real-world lighting, not photo shoots.
